J Kjellander is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Microbiology and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, J Kjellander has authored 47 papers receiving a total of 684 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Infectious Diseases, 13 papers in Microbiology and 10 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in J Kjellander’s work include Bacterial Infections and Vaccines (8 papers), Pneumonia and Respiratory Infections (5 papers) and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(5 papers). J Kjellander is often cited by papers focused on Bacterial Infections and Vaccines (8 papers), Pneumonia and Respiratory Infections (5 papers) and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(5 papers). J Kjellander coll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, Finland and United States. J Kjellander's co-authors include Dan Danielsson, Aud Krook, Per Olcén, Gunnar Järnerot and Maxwell Finland and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ery and Journal of Clinical Microbiology.
